Output d3094929671c7509faa44aae827eb403172904d3a21b613201ae44d374d3ea23:0

value
15727068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5efdac819bfb6236a65319a3742e4afd9a238bc OP_EQUAL
address
3JH1ZezoGXgtyh6pfTLHYQsA5dxRa6Dev5
transaction
d3094929671c7509faa44aae827eb403172904d3a21b613201ae44d374d3ea23